This is the first stereo install Ive done in 20 years, was far more
of a PITA than i expected, though the things I thought would
be hard where not. Still need to get the amp box covered
and my Crossbar/harnessbar reinstalled. The stealth box
turned out to be a near flush mount since the B-quiet I installed
kept the stealth box from going any further down.
Parts installed
Alpine CDA-9833
Vrumvrum HU mount
Sirus Satilite decoder box & antenna
Kenwood KCA-7202 2x150w @ 4 ohm Amp
Infinity 7520a 280w bridged @ 4 ohm amp for sub
MB Quart Reference RCE 216 component door speakers
Infinity Kappa Perfect 12.1 in Subthump enclosure
Lightning Audio 1Farad Cap
System sounds awesome, has way more power than I'll probably ever use, but better to have too much than not enough =).
